All the optics solution I have seen for the AA12 haven't been satisfactory for what I want, as the real ones are too huge, proposed airsoft ones are too huge and ugly af, video games ones don't work because they usually get into the way of moving parts, so I decided to make my own. However, the CNC place I usually go to have to outsource this instead of doing it in house, so I have to get 10 of them as a minimum order, so I'm essentially looking for people who are willing to share the cost with me, posting this here for initial interest / reaction to see if I can manage to sell off 9. (the price range is likely to be around £35-50). It will be fully CNC'ed in 7075 aluminium. The following are FDM 3D printed tests crudely sprayed silver, I'm debating between black and silver as the final finish, 70% leaning towards silver: Front part and the back piece all have index shape so will not rotate when you tighten the bolt. Rail slot to retain iron sight picture when no optics are used. Also, just noticed the rear aperture is kinda large and may get in the way of low profile optics (RMR,Docter) when cowitnessed. Link to post Share on other sites
blobface Posted February 18, 2016 Author Report Share Posted February 18, 2016 Yeah that was my initial response to PureSilver when he suggested co-witness, the sights are so bulky that it's quite intrusive, that's why I opt for this initially, also I think it looked nicer that the rail kinda starts at the base of the sights. That said, I've emailed them and asked if it's possible for me to give them a different iteration, will do a print tonight and check it with a T1 (since that is the lowest sitting sight I have), perhaps I might aim for a 1/3 co-witness instead of straight on.
